View a markdown version of this page

Abilita OTel Container Insights dalla console - Amazon CloudWatch

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Abilita OTel Container Insights dalla console

Puoi abilitare Otel Container Insights direttamente dal flusso di lavoro Console di gestione AWS con un clic minimo. Questo approccio è ideale se preferisci un' UI-driven esperienza e desideri abilitare la piena osservabilità su un cluster Amazon EKS esistente senza scrivere codice di infrastruttura o eseguire comandi CLI.

Prerequisiti

Prima di abilitare Otel Container Insights dalla console, verifica di soddisfare i seguenti requisiti.

  • Hai effettuato l'accesso alla console Amazon EKS.

  • Un cluster Amazon EKS esistente che esegue Kubernetes versione 1.28 o successiva.

  • Versione 6.2.0 o successiva del componente aggiuntivo. amazon-cloudwatch-observability

  • Autorizzazioni IAM:eks:DescribeCluster,eks:UpdateClusterConfig,eks:ListAddons, eks:CreateAddoneks:DescribeAddon, iam:AttachRolePolicy e. iam:CreateServiceLinkedRole

  • Al ruolo IAM del nodo deve essere associata la policy CloudWatchAgentServerPolicy gestita.

  • Il cluster è ACTIVE attivo.

Abilita Otel Container Insights

Utilizza la seguente procedura per abilitare Otel Container Insights dalla console Amazon EKS.

Per abilitare Otel Container Insights utilizzando la console
  1. Apri la Console Amazon EKS su https://console.aws.amazon.com/eks/.

  2. Scegli Clusters, quindi scegli il nome del cluster.

  3. Scegli la scheda Osservabilità.

  4. Accanto allo stato di Container Insights, scegli Gestisci.

  5. Seleziona la configurazione di Otel Container Insights.

  6. Conferma il ruolo IAM per il componente aggiuntivo. La console crea automaticamente il ruolo se non ne esiste già uno.

  7. Scegli Abilita .

Cosa configura la console

Quando abiliti OTel Container Insights dalla console, la console esegue le seguenti azioni per tuo conto.

  • Crea e configura l'associazione Pod Identity per lo spazio dei nomi amazon-cloudwatch

  • Installa il componente aggiuntivo amazon-cloudwatch-observability Amazon EKS con la versione 6.2.0 o successiva e otelContainerInsights.enabled=true

  • Allega il al ruolo IAM CloudWatchAgentServerPolicy designato

Verifica che i dati vengano visualizzati in CloudWatch

Dopo aver abilitato Otel Container Insights, i dati vengono visualizzati CloudWatch entro 5 minuti.

Per verificare i dati di Container Insights
  1. Apri la CloudWatch console all'indirizzo https://console.aws.amazon.com/cloudwatch/.

  2. Nel riquadro di navigazione, scegli Insights, quindi scegli Container Insights.

  3. Scegli il tuo cluster dall'elenco dei cluster.

Le dashboard di Container Insights sono popolate con i dati metrici del tuo cluster.

Risoluzione dei problemi

Utilizza le seguenti indicazioni per risolvere i problemi più comuni quando abiliti Otel Container Insights dalla console.

Il pulsante Abilita non è disponibile

Sintomo: il pulsante Abilita è disattivato e non puoi sceglierlo.

Causa: il cluster potrebbe essere in uno stato di aggiornamento o non disponi di autorizzazioni IAM sufficienti.

Soluzione: completa i seguenti passaggi per risolvere il problema.

  1. Verifica che lo stato del cluster sia riportato nella ACTIVE pagina dei dettagli del cluster.

  2. Verifica che il tuo utente o ruolo IAM disponga delle autorizzazioni richieste elencate nei prerequisiti.

  3. Se il cluster si sta aggiornando, attendi il completamento dell'aggiornamento e riprova.

Lo stato mostra DEGRADATO dopo l'attivazione

Sintomo: dopo aver abilitato Otel Container Insights, viene visualizzato lo stato del componente aggiuntivo. DEGRADED

Causa: il componente aggiuntivo è installato ma non può funzionare correttamente, in genere a causa di problemi di autorizzazione dei ruoli IAM o problemi di connettività dei nodi.

Soluzione: completa i seguenti passaggi per risolvere questo problema.

  1. Verifica che al ruolo IAM sia associata la policy CloudWatchAgentServerPolicy gestita.

  2. Verifica che i nodi del cluster abbiano connettività in uscita agli CloudWatch endpoint.

  3. Controlla i dettagli sullo stato del componente aggiuntivo nella console Amazon EKS selezionando la Add-onsscheda nella pagina dei dettagli del cluster.